How much do part time class b j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 1, 2026, the average hourly pay for part time class b in Michigan is $20.41,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$17.60 and $22.21 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part-Time Class B Driver,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Part-Time Class B Driver, you need a valid Class B commercial driver's license (CDL), a clean driving record, and knowledge of transportation safety regulations. Familiarity with GPS navigation systems, electronic logging devices (ELDs), and vehicle inspection protocols is typically required. Strong time management, communication, and customer service skills help ensure timely deliveries and positive interactions. These competencies are crucial to ensure safety, regulatory compliance, and reliable service in transportation roles.

How does a Part Time Class B driver typically collaborate with dispatchers and other team members during a shift?

Part Time Class B drivers frequently coordinate with dispatchers to receive route assignments, update schedules, and report any issues encountered on the road. Effective communication is key, as drivers may need to adjust routes based on traffic, weather, or delivery priorities. They also often interact with warehouse staff when loading or unloading cargo, ensuring that all documentation is accurate and safety protocols are followed. This collaborative environment helps maintain efficient operations and ensures timely, safe deliveries.

What are Part Time Class B jobs?

Part Time Class B jobs typically refer to positions that require a Class B commercial driver's license (CDL) and involve working less than full-time hours. These roles often include driving vehicles such as straight trucks, buses, or dump trucks that do not require a Class A CDL. Part-time schedules can range from a few hours a week to several days per month, making them ideal for those seeking flexibility. Common employers include delivery services, local governments, and transportation companies.

What is the difference between Part Time Class B vs Part Time Class A?

AspectPart Time Class BPart Time Class A
Required CertificationsCommercial Driver's License (CDL) Class BCommercial Driver's License (CDL) Class A
Work EnvironmentCity streets, delivery routes, local transportationLong-haul, interstate, or regional transportation
Employer & Industry UsageDelivery companies, local transit, constructionTrucking companies, freight carriers, logistics
Common Search & ComparisonPart Time Class B vs Part Time Class AN/A

Part Time Class B licenses are typically used for local deliveries and city-based transportation, requiring a CDL Class B. In contrast, Part Time Class A licenses are for longer-distance freight hauling, requiring a CDL Class A. The main differences lie in the vehicle size, scope of work, and certification requirements, with Class A offering broader opportunities for regional and interstate work.
